Beginnings and evolution
1962 – Commercial oil discovered in Oman at Yibal in April 1962
1965 – TOCO started their operations in Oman as “William Brothers”
1974 – Registered as ‘The Oman Construction Company LLC (TOCO)’
1981 – 1998 – Engineering Services, Pipelines, On-plot, Flowline, Pipeline Maintenance, Equipment Services, Service Contractor for PDO
1984 – OXY Safah Construction Services
1990 – 1994 – OXY Safah Field Gas Injection Project
1995 – 1997 – Engineering Services & Pipeline Maintenance for PDO
1999 onwards – Oman LNG Maintenance Contract
1997 – 1998 – Saih Rawl – Qarn Alam Pipelines
2002 – 2004 – EPC of OXY Northern Gas Pipeline Project
2003 – 2007 – EPC of Dhulaima/Lekhweir, Kauther & Marmul Pipelines
2005 – Oman LNG – Lean Gas Project
2005 onwards – OXY Mukhaizna Construction Contract
2008 onwards – PDO Fahud 4 PL – Rig Moving
2011 – 2013 – PDO – Birba Gas Injection Project
2012 – 25 Million Man hours without LTI
2012 – OXY Mukhaizna SAT 1 Facility construction
2013 – OXY – Safah & Wadi Laitham Construction Services
2013 – TOCO was acquired by Interserve Plc (UK) and Mr. Maqbool Hamid Al Saleh
2015 – TOCO completes 50 years of its service to the Oman’s Oil & Gas industry
2015 – Commissioned the first and longest 12” steel pipeline to date built using ZapLok™ non-welding methodology in Oman
Now and beyond
2017 – Commissioned 60 KM BP Khazzan Gas Export pipeline and 227 KM MSPP pipeline projects
2018 – Completed Barka 4 IWP mechanical construction project & Salalah Methanol major plant turnaround (TA 2018)
2019 – Award of multiple multimillion USD oilfield contracts by OXY and major plant maintenance contract by Oman LNG
2019 – TOCO was acquired by Oil & Gas Investments Ltd (Guernsey) and Mr Zaid Al Sulaimani on 20 Nov 2019
2021 – TOCO became a fully owned subsidiary of Arabian Industries Projects LLC and Arabian Industries LLC in June 2021
